Popular State Parks Near Stamford, TX
When exploring the area around Stamford, Texas, you'll find several state parks that cater to RV enthusiasts and campers. Abilene State Park offers a range of camping options amidst its captivating landscapes of rolling hills, lush forests, and picturesque meadows. With various RV sites, including full hookups, water-only, and water with electricity, the park accommodates different preferences. Wildlife enthusiasts will appreciate the diverse species that call the park home, while fishing aficionados can try their luck in Lake Abilene. Copper Breaks State Park, situated in Quanah, Texas, showcases rugged beauty and distinct geological formations. RV campers have access to both water and electric hookups, and visitors can explore trails for hiking, biking, and birdwatching.Possum Kingdom State Park entices with its clear blue waters and expansive landscapes. This Texas park offers a myriad of activities such as swimming, boating, fishing, and hiking, along with opportunities to learn about the area's history. With scenic sunset views and various amenities, it's an ideal destination. Lake Colorado City State Park near Colorado City is another favorite for RV travelers. With fishing, boating, swimming, hiking, and wildlife viewing, this park offers a well-rounded experience. RV sites equipped with electric and water hookups make for comfortable stays.Whether you're seeking natural beauty, recreational activities, or serene camping settings, these state parks near Stamford provide a plethora of options for RV enthusiasts and campers.

When visiting Stamford, Texas, RV travelers have several convenient options for dumping their waste. Lake Mineral Wells State Park & Trailway provides essential dumping facilities for black and gray water, along with access to fresh water and a hose for tank flushing. Alternatively, West End RV Park and Back Acre RV Park offer dump stations to make waste disposal hassle-free. Additionally, Wise County Park features a dump station and an RV trash bin for your convenience. How much does it cost to rent an RV in Stamford?Motorhomes are divided into Class A, B, and C vehicles. On average expect to pay $185 per night for Class A, $149 per night for Class B and $179 per night for Class C. Towable RVs include 5th Wheel, Travel Trailers, Popups, and Toy Hauler. On average, in Stamford, TX, the 5th Wheel trailer starts at $70 per night. Pricing for the Travel Trailer begins at $60 per night, and the Popup Trailer starts at $65 per night.
